AIR CHARTER SAFETY FOUNDATION
AI Summary
The AIR CHARTER SAFETY FOUNDATION is a nonprofit organization dedicated to enhancing the safety and security of air charter operations within the national and international air transportation system through education, research, and collaboration. With an operating budget of $1.1 million and total revenue of $1.3 million for the 2024 filing year, the organization receives significant support from the NATIONAL AIR TRANSPORTATION ASSOCIATION INC, which contributed $55,000. The foundation's mission reflects its commitment to safety education in the aviation sector.

Mission Statement
AIR CHARTER SAFETY FOUNDATION ("ACSF") IS ORGANIZED FOR CHARITABLE, EDUCATIONAL, AND SCIENTIFIC PURPOSES TO ENHANCE SAFETY AND SECURITY OF AIR CHARTER IN THE NATIONAL AND INTERNATIONAL AIR TRANSPORTATION SYSTEM THROUGH EDUCATION, RESEARCH, AND COLLABORATION.
